Step 3: Migrate your fee rules to Farecraft 2. The old shipping-fee engine evaluated rules top-down; the new one uses priority buckets, so rules without an explicit priority land in the default bucket and may fire in a different order. Export your existing ruleset, run the converter, then spot-check a few high-volume lanes. The engine reads its runtime settings at boot; the current values are:

deployment values, bafog-kahog:
RALWYN_LOG_LEVEL=error
RALWYN_METRICS_HOST=metrics.ralwyn.norvalabs.corp
RALWYN_POOL_SIZE=4

## Build Provenance: Shorefinder Tide Widget

All releases of the Shorefinder tide-table widget are built on the Lanternworks hermetic CI pool. Tide harmonic data is vendored at build time and checksummed against the Driftmoor dataset snapshot. No network access is permitted during compilation. Reviewers verifying a deployed artifact should match it against the provenance token recorded below.

session token of kagup-hahaf = htk3_2b8

// MONO_USER_CUTOVER_PHASE governs which traffic slice the extracted
// user module (project Larkspur) receives during the Bramblewood
// monolith split. Do not raise past phase 3 until session-migration
// backfill completes, or logins will dual-write inconsistently.
// Release manager: confirm the staged rollout matches the value here.
// The pinned build token for this cutover follows below.

trace token, bagag-kawep: htk6_d2d45a